A Lucknow Court has directed the Uttar Pradesh Police to register a First Information Report (FIR) against Senior Advocate and Congress leader Salman Khurshid for his comments on Hindutva in his book 'Sunrise Over Ayodhya: Nationhood In Our Times'. Additional Chief Judicial Magistrate Shantanu Tyagi also directed the Uttar Pradesh Police to send a copy of the FIR to the Court within three days. The Lucknow Court was dealing with a complaint that alleged before the Court that certain portions of Khurshid's book hurt the religious feelings of Hindus as it compared Hindutva or Hinduism to ISIS and Boko Haram.
In its order, the magistrate said, “From a perusal of the application and the arguments raised in its support, I am of the opinion that cognisable offences are made out against Salman Khurshid.”The Court directed the authorities that relevant provisions should be charged and a proper investigation should be carried out in the matter. Earlier, a plea was moved before the Delhi High Court to ban Khurshid's book, but the same was rejected on November 25.
